#include <stdio.h>
#include <stdlib.h>
FILE *input_file;
#define INC 0
#define DEC 1
#define IN 2
#define OUT 3
#define INC_B 4
#define DEC_B 5
#define SKIP 6
#define SKIP_G 7
#define GO 8
int parse_double_dot() {
unsigned char input = getc(input_file);
if(input == '.') return 1;
else {
ungetc(input, input_file);
return 0;
}
}
int parse_elipsis() {
unsigned char input = getc(input_file);
if(input == '.') return parse_double_dot();
else {
ungetc(input, input_file);
return 0;
}
}
void read_program(unsigned char *instruction_buffer) {
char input;
unsigned char temp;
int ip = 0;
while((input = getc(input_file)) != EOF) {
switch(input) {
case '.':
if(parse_elipsis() == 1) {
instruction_buffer[ip] = INC;
} else if(parse_double_dot() == 1) {
instruction_buffer[ip] = DEC;
} else {
instruction_buffer[ip] = IN;
}
break;
case '\'':
instruction_buffer[ip] = OUT;
break;
case ' ':
temp = getc(input_file);
if(temp == ' ') {
instruction_buffer[ip] = INC_B;
} else {
ungetc(temp, input_file);
instruction_buffer[ip] = DEC_B;
}
break;
case '\n':
instruction_buffer[ip] = SKIP;
break;
case '\t':
instruction_buffer[ip] = SKIP_G;
break;
case '/':
instruction_buffer[ip] = GO;
break;
default:
fprintf(stderr, "Unknown command: %c(%d)\n", input, input);
exit(1);
}
ip++;
}
}
int main(int argc, char **argv) {
if(argc > 1) {
input_file = fopen(argv[1], "r");
} else {
input_file = input_file;
}
unsigned char memory[65535];
unsigned char instructions[65535];
int pointer = 0;
int ip = 0;
int instruction = 0;
for(pointer =0; pointer < 65535; pointer++) memory[pointer] = 0;
for(pointer =0; pointer < 65535; pointer++) instructions[pointer] = 99;
read_program(instructions);
pointer = 0;
while((instruction = instructions[ip]) != 99) {
switch(instruction) {
case INC:
pointer++;
break;
case DEC:
pointer--;
break;
case IN:
memory[pointer] = getc(stdin);
break;
case OUT:
putc(memory[pointer], stdout);
break;
case INC_B:
memory[pointer] += 1;
break;
case DEC_B:
memory[pointer] -= 1;
break;
case SKIP:
if(memory[pointer] == 0) ip++;
break;
case SKIP_G:
if(memory[pointer] > 0) ip++;
break;
case GO:
ip = memory[pointer]-1;
break;
default:
fprintf(stderr, "Should not be here\n");
return 1;
}
ip++;
}
return 0;
}
